Šušnjar families are mainly Croats and they are mostly from Imotski area , often Serbs. In the past century, relatively most of Croatian residents bearing this family name were born in Imotsko and in Imotski area. In Janja Gora in Slunj area every fifth inhabitant had the family name Šušnjar.
Prevalence
About 630 people with faimily name Šušnjar live in Croatia today, in 270 households. There were 620 of them in the middle of the past century, and their number remains constant. They are located in the most of Croatian counties, in 38 cities and 56 other places, mostly in Zagreb (115), Rijeka (90), in Drum (75) and Krivodol (60) in Imotski area, and in Split (45).
In the sources analysed in the project Acta Croatica so far, the name is mentioned over twenty times, the first time 1906 in source Yearbook and Directory of Literary Society of St. Jerome 1906.
